Description

This is a research project funded by the NIH/NIA focusing on the impact of wildfire smoke on aging-related neurological and cardiovascular health. The project involves assessing circulatory changes, blood-brain barrier integrity, and testing therapeutic interventions such as resveratrol and NMN.
